Amber Ruffin on Why She Got Canceled From the WHC Dinner

Comedian Amber Ruffin explained why she was axed from Saturday’s White House Correspondents’ Dinner on Tuesday night’s episode of “The Late Show with Stephen Colbert.”

Ruffin was originally slated to headline the WHC Dinner, joining a long line of comedians who traditionally help break the ice for an otherwise buttoned-up event. However, after a White House deputy chief of staff raised concerns about Ruffin’s critical comments about Donald Trump, the White House Correspondents’ Association removed her from the event in an effort to “ensure the focus is not on the politics of division,” according to the organization.

When asked why she was cut from the event, Ruffin said she felt it would’ve been “impossible” to make jokes about both Democrats and Republicans, considering the actions of the current presidential administration.

“I had said that it would be impossible to make jokes about both sides,” Ruffin said. “We are at a point now where one side is snatching people up off the street and putting them on a plane, and the other side is, you know, not doing that. So I just thought it would be impossible to make jokes about both sides.”

Ruffin said she was “really, really sad for like two hours” after she heard her appearance had been canceled, but then she “had brunch” and felt “great.”

“I thought if they didn’t want me doing that show before I had even opened my mouth, then they would have been really, really sad with what they got,” Ruffin said. “Also, after they fired me, I looked back at my Google Doc and was like, this would have been bad. They would not have liked it.”

Although at first Ruffin painted a controversial picture of her WHC Dinner material, she said she would’ve closed her appearance on an uplifting note.

“I was going to end it [by saying], ‘This administration is trying to get you to hate other people and that’s not your natural state,’” she explained. “Human beings are made to love one another…And they got you by convincing you that you are filled with hate and you absolutely aren’t. It’s the opposite of what you’re made for and saying that out loud now makes me glad that I got canceled.”
